Oddity

is a Germany-based digital agency that provides marketing, communication and commerce solutions for brands...
Read more
Oddity CEO: Benjamin Wiener

CEO

Benjamin Wiener

CEO Approval Rating

- -/100

2000

Est. Annual Revenue
$5.0-25M
Agree?
Est. Employees
100-250
Agree?

Trending Companies